Our most recent review of the 2018 Land Rover Discovery resulted in a score of 7.4 out of 10 for that particular example.
Carsguide Senior Journalist Laura Berry had this to say at the time: The Discovery S with the Td4 engine doesn't come with a lot of equipment, but that is also its charm; simple, functional and capable. The optional air suspension is great, and the seven-seat package also makes it one of the roomiest people-carrying SUVs on the market. The Td4 engine isn't a deal breaker, but I'd knock back a few of these options and spend the money on an option with more grunt.

The 2018 Land Rover Discovery carries a braked towing capacity of up to 3500 Kg, but check to ensure this applies to the configuration you're considering.
The Land Rover Discovery 2018 prices range from $40,260 for the basic trim level SUV TD4 S to $89,100 for the top of the range SUV SD6 HSE Luxury (225KW).
